We provide firearms training to students of all skill levels from the never-shot-a-pistol-before, beginner, novice, intermediate, to the experienced shooter.  For the beginner and novice shooters we offer the NRA Basic Pistol course where we teach firearm safety, the basics of different pistol types, ammunition, cleaning and safe storage of the firearms and ammunition. We also focus on shooting fundamentals as a foundation to build upon. This includes stance, breath control, sight picture, sight alignment, 1- & 2- handed shooting techniques, trigger control and follow through.  NRA First Steps Pistol is oriented to a specific firearm already owned by the student, and we cover ammunition, cleaning and safe storage of the firearms and ammunition. We also focus on shooting fundamentals as a foundation to build upon. This includes stance, breath control, sight picture, sight alignment, 1- & 2- handed shooting techniques, trigger control and follow through, first with .22LR pistols and then transition to the student's firearm.

Also available is rifle training with the NRA Basic Rifle course where we teach firearm safety, the basics of different rifle types, ammunition, cleaning and safe storage of the firearms and ammunition. We also focus on shooting fundamentals as a foundation to build upon. This includes standing, kneeling, prone and sitting positions as well as bench rest shooting techniques. NRA First Steps Rifle is oriented to a specific firearm already owned by the student. 

For students that don't own a firearm, we offer students a chance to "test drive" a number of different firearms to help them in their decision process.

For the intermediate level we offer Practical Pistol I. Students learn proper gun handling and safety procedures, range commands, grip, stances and sighting techniques on a "cold" range (firearms unloaded, safe and holstered when not shooting). NRA Personal Protection in the Home where students learn defensive handgun skills, firearms and the law, use of deadly force, strategies for home safety and responding to a violent confrontation. Finally, NRA Personal Protection outside the Home where students learn advanced concealed carry and defensive shooting techniques.

For the experienced student we offer Practical Pistol II. We take the student to the next level with one-handed, weak handed shooting techniques, tactical reloads, malfunction drills, barricade shooting and speed shooting. Emphasis is placed on balancing accuracy with speed. In addition we have the Sport Utility Rifle where the student is taught shooting positions and techniques, speed shooting, standard and non-standard response drills, speed and tactical reloads, clearing malfunctions, setting rifle zero, firearm transitions, use of cover and an overview and assessment of equipment.
